Do data centers use a dc grid?

Most data centers today run on AC distribution. However, DC grids offer exciting opportunities for easy integration of alternative energy or redundant power sources. Danfoss DC systems ensure reliable power conversion in smart distribution grids and DC grids with energy storage.

How does a data center distribution system work?

From there, distribution panels route power to UPS systems, which provide backup and clean electricity. Finally, Power Distribution Units (PDUs) deliver power to the server racks. Whilst ac dominates data center distribution, direct current (dc) plays crucial roles. UPS batteries store dc power for emergency backup.
